BALDWIN FAMILY VIOLENCE SHELTER, founded in 1994, is a community nonprofit in the Human Services sector that reported $1.1M in total revenue in fiscal year 2016. Revenue surged 32%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$263K, a strong 25% operating margin.

Mission

TO OPERATE AND MAINTAIN A PROTECTIVE SHELTER FOR BATTERED AND OR/ABUSED WOMEN, MEN AND CHILDREN OR THOSE AFFECTED BY FAMILY VIOLENCE.
